minousbijoux|1351112753|3291636 said:Thanks - that was really helpful. It has a large window because it looks to be quite shallow. I'm not sure that any setting will be able to close that window completely, so its likely that you'll be able to see through a part of the stone to the hand/setting below it.
One thing nice is that it has a good-sized crown (seemingly, a high percentage of the overall depth) which means that it should have more sparkle and flashes reflected back than most.
innerkitten|1351113844|3291654 said:It means you can see through the stone to whatever is behind it. The middle doesn't have sparkle like the outer part of the stone..
